About 24" X 30" closet space in my basement that I have turned into a grow room
QB260 Light
ILGM White Widow Autos
FF Light Warrior for seedlings
Moved to FFOF when they went into Fabric pots


6 Seeds popped nicely in paper towels
Planted in clear Solo cups, with drain holes
Wrapped the cups in aluminum foil (after learning that clear isn’t really that good for roots)
Tried my well water and bottled spring water and couldn’t find the right PH, then found that melted snow (plenty here in Northern Michigan this winter) comes in right at 6 (+?-) using Gen-Hydro test solution
Seedlings in Solo cups were started under 23 Watt 6500K CFL curly screw-ins that I found at HD, 4 for $10.00
Transplanted into 3 gallon fabric pots (realized after they had sprouted that they should have been there from the get go) after 5 days
Now I have saved the best looking 4 of the 6

They’re 2 weeks old today, and I want to drive this in the right direction. I have room for the 4 plants (the fabric containers at least) in the space that I have, but I’m hoping that someone can tell me if I should be considering topping or fimming these girls, to get them to spread out a little. I don’t want them to get all the way to flower only to find that I’ll have one nice cola on each one, but if I had topped them at the right time, or LST even, I could have dramatically increased the yield.
I know they’ll start to flower whenever they’re ready, and I see lots of cautionary tales about slowing their veg down by stressing them too much.
Should I just do LST? And if so, is that just sort of gently bend over the main stem near the top and tie it down (using a pipe cleaner or similar) and she will develop one or more additional “branches” that will fill out horizontally, or is there another piece to it that I’m missing.

I grow photos but I understand that its not good to top or fimm autos. They dnt have the time to recover or even benifet much from it. Best to do low stress trainin to open them up abit, just tie dwn the branches gently to open center for more light. If u do abit of a search u will find many post on the subject.

If your plants are growing good, wait until you get about 5-6 nodes then go ahead and top it. I’ve topped all my wwa and have never had a problems. Or a small stunted plant. Last wwa I grew indoor, I pull close to a lb off of it.

Your QB light will do a great job. Does it have an adjustment on the power driver that you can turn down the wattage/current? If so, I have a QB by HLG and turn the intensity down to 50% in the seedling stage, then slowly turn up the wattage as she hardens off in veg.

I do know a very skilled grower who tops his auto plants, but I don’t risk that so I’ll just do LST to open up the plant to let light develop additional colas - not the one central main one that develops untrained. I hope to follow your journal to learn of your success with both methods.
